    Hybrid Makeup Market Summary

    As per MRFR analysis, the Hybrid Makeup Market was estimated at 21.21 USD Billion in 2024. The Hybrid Makeup industry is projected to grow from 22.61 USD Billion in 2025 to 42.85 USD Billion by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.6 during the forecast period 2025 - 2035.

    Key Market Trends & Highlights

    The Hybrid Makeup Market is experiencing a transformative shift towards multifunctional and sustainable products.

    • The market is witnessing a rise in multifunctional products that cater to diverse consumer needs.
    • Sustainability and ethical practices are becoming increasingly important in product development across North America and Asia-Pacific.
    • Social media continues to play a pivotal role in shaping consumer preferences, particularly among younger demographics.
    • The growing demand for natural ingredients and the influence of celebrity endorsements are driving the expansion of the foundation and tinted creams segment.

    Market Size & Forecast

    2024 Market Size 21.21 (USD Billion)
    2035 Market Size 42.85 (USD Billion)
    CAGR (2025 - 2035) 6.6%

    Major Players

    L'Oreal (FR), Estée Lauder (US), Revlon (US), Shiseido (JP), Coty (US), Maybelline (US), Fenty Beauty (US), Charlotte Tilbury (GB), NARS (US)

    Regional Insights

    North America : Market Leader in Innovation

    North America is the largest market for hybrid makeup, holding approximately 40% of the global share. The region's growth is driven by increasing consumer demand for multifunctional beauty products, coupled with a strong trend towards sustainability and clean beauty. Regulatory support for innovative formulations and safety standards further catalyzes market expansion. The U.S. and Canada are the primary contributors, with the U.S. alone accounting for about 35% of the market share. The competitive landscape in North America is robust, featuring key players like Estée Lauder, Revlon, and Fenty Beauty. These brands are leveraging advanced technology and marketing strategies to capture consumer interest. The presence of major retail chains and e-commerce platforms enhances product accessibility, while collaborations with influencers and beauty experts drive brand loyalty and awareness. The region is poised for continued growth as consumer preferences evolve towards hybrid solutions.

    Europe : Emerging Trends in Beauty

    Europe is witnessing a significant shift towards sustainable and hybrid makeup solutions, holding approximately 30% of the global market share. The region's growth is fueled by stringent regulations promoting eco-friendly products and increasing consumer awareness regarding ingredient transparency. Countries like France and Germany are leading this trend, with France accounting for about 15% of the market share, driven by its rich beauty heritage and innovation in product development. The competitive landscape in Europe is characterized by a mix of established brands and emerging players. Key players such as L'Oreal and Coty are investing heavily in R&D to create hybrid products that meet consumer demands for both performance and sustainability. The presence of a diverse consumer base allows for tailored marketing strategies, while collaborations with local influencers enhance brand visibility. The region is set to continue its growth trajectory as it embraces the hybrid makeup trend.

    Asia-Pacific : Rapid Growth and Innovation

    Asia-Pacific is rapidly emerging as a powerhouse in the hybrid makeup market, holding approximately 25% of the global share. The region's growth is driven by rising disposable incomes, urbanization, and a growing interest in beauty and personal care among millennials and Gen Z consumers. Countries like China and Japan are at the forefront, with China alone accounting for about 18% of the market share, reflecting its vast consumer base and increasing demand for innovative products. The competitive landscape in Asia-Pacific is dynamic, with both local and international brands vying for market share. Key players such as Shiseido and Maybelline are adapting their offerings to cater to regional preferences, focusing on hybrid formulations that combine skincare benefits with makeup. The rise of e-commerce and social media platforms is further enhancing product accessibility and brand engagement, positioning the region for sustained growth in the hybrid makeup sector.

    Middle East and Africa : Untapped Market Potential

    The Middle East and Africa represent an untapped market for hybrid makeup, currently holding about 5% of the global share. The region's growth is driven by increasing urbanization, a young population, and rising beauty consciousness among consumers. Countries like the UAE and South Africa are leading the charge, with the UAE accounting for approximately 3% of the market share, fueled by its affluent consumer base and a growing interest in luxury beauty products. The competitive landscape in the Middle East and Africa is evolving, with both local and international brands entering the market. Key players are focusing on product innovation and marketing strategies that resonate with regional consumers. The presence of major retail chains and online platforms is enhancing product availability, while cultural influences shape consumer preferences. As the market matures, opportunities for growth in hybrid makeup are expected to expand significantly.

    Industry Developments

    • Q2 2024: Kosas Launches DreamBeam SPF 40, a Hybrid Makeup-Skincare Sunscreen Kosas introduced DreamBeam SPF 40, a hybrid product combining mineral sunscreen with makeup primer benefits, expanding its portfolio of multi-functional beauty products.
    • Q1 2024: e.l.f. Cosmetics Debuts Camo Liquid Blush, a Hybrid Makeup Innovation e.l.f. Cosmetics launched Camo Liquid Blush, a hybrid product formulated with skin-loving ingredients, marking the brand’s entry into the hybrid makeup category.
    • Q2 2024: IT Cosmetics Unveils CC+ Nude Glow, a Hybrid Foundation with Skincare Benefits IT Cosmetics released CC+ Nude Glow, a hybrid foundation that combines color coverage with niacinamide and hyaluronic acid for added skincare benefits.
    • Q2 2024: ILIA Beauty Launches Skin Rewind Complexion Stick, Expanding Hybrid Makeup Line ILIA Beauty introduced the Skin Rewind Complexion Stick, a hybrid makeup product designed to provide both coverage and skincare benefits, furthering its commitment to clean, multi-use cosmetics.
    • Q1 2024: Maybelline New York Launches Super Stay Skin Tint, a Hybrid Makeup Product Maybelline New York launched Super Stay Skin Tint, a hybrid makeup product that offers lightweight coverage with added skincare ingredients for improved skin appearance.
    • Q2 2024: Rare Beauty Introduces Positive Light Tinted Moisturizer, a Hybrid Makeup-Skincare Launch Rare Beauty launched Positive Light Tinted Moisturizer, a hybrid product that combines makeup coverage with hydrating and skin-brightening ingredients.
    • Q2 2024: L'Oréal Paris Launches True Match Hyaluronic Tinted Serum, a Hybrid Makeup Innovation L'Oréal Paris introduced True Match Hyaluronic Tinted Serum, a hybrid makeup product that blends serum skincare benefits with lightweight foundation coverage.
    • Q1 2024: Shiseido Debuts RevitalEssence Skin Glow Foundation, a Hybrid Makeup-Skincare Product Shiseido launched RevitalEssence Skin Glow Foundation, a hybrid product formulated to deliver both makeup coverage and skincare benefits, including niacinamide and fermented kefir extract.
    • Q2 2024: Estée Lauder Companies Announces Partnership with Skin Inc. to Develop Hybrid Makeup Estée Lauder Companies entered a partnership with Skin Inc. to co-develop a new line of hybrid makeup products that integrate advanced skincare technology.
    • Q1 2024: CoverGirl Launches Clean Fresh Skin Milk Foundation, a Hybrid Makeup Product CoverGirl introduced Clean Fresh Skin Milk Foundation, a hybrid makeup product designed to provide sheer coverage with coconut milk and aloe extract for added skincare benefits.

    FAQs

    What is the projected market valuation of the Hybrid Makeup Market by 2035?

    The Hybrid Makeup Market is projected to reach a valuation of 42.85 USD Billion by 2035.

    What was the market valuation of the Hybrid Makeup Market in 2024?

    In 2024, the Hybrid Makeup Market was valued at 21.21 USD Billion.

    What is the expected CAGR for the Hybrid Makeup Market during the forecast period 2025 - 2035?

    The expected CAGR for the Hybrid Makeup Market during the forecast period 2025 - 2035 is 6.6%.

    Which product segment had the highest valuation in 2024 within the Hybrid Makeup Market?

    The Foundation & Tinted Creams segment had the highest valuation of 8.0 USD Billion in 2024.

    How does the valuation of Natural products compare to Conventional products in the Hybrid Makeup Market?

    In 2024, Natural products were valued at 8.0 USD Billion, while Conventional products were valued at 13.21 USD Billion.

    What distribution channel is expected to show significant growth in the Hybrid Makeup Market?

    The Online distribution channel is expected to grow from 6.0 USD Billion in 2024 to 12.0 USD Billion by 2035.
